Valentine’s Day (or Galentine’s!) is right around the corner! I’m starting my weekend tomorrow with a girl’s dinner with one of my besties.  She recently moved back to town, so I’m enjoying getting to spend some quality girl-time with her!  Patrick & I are going to celebrate Valentine’s a little early this year with a dinner out on Saturday night.  I have the prettiest red & black lace ML Monique Lhuillier dress coming from Rent the Runway, & Patrick is surprising me with our dinner plans.  I love using Rent the Runway for Valentine’s day & my birthday (really just about any excuse), it makes the night feel just a little more special when you’re in a gorgeous new dress!

It’s no secret that pink is my favorite color, so Valentine’s day is just another excuse to don the color head-to-toe.  This racerback dress is one of my favorites & I also have it in black.  It’s the perfect spring/summer dress.  I wear it with a cardigan or jacket for work, then on its own for after work drinks.  It’s such a simple dress, but so easy to jazz up with fun accessories, like these Kendra Scott earrings & necklace.  I know that all over pink isn’t for everyone, so a classic LBD with some pink or red accents (think bag, jewelry, shoes) is another great option!  Many of the dresses I’ve linked below come in several colors if pink isn’t for you.  I’m really loving this one!
